๐Ÿ”‘ Enhanced Key Takeaways

  • โ€ขJohn Ternus, previously Apple's Senior Vice President of Hardware Engineering, was widely considered the internal frontrunner for the CEO role due to his oversight of major product lines including iPhone, iPad, Mac, and Apple Watch.
  • โ€ขThe transition plan mirrors the succession strategy used by Steve Jobs, who also moved to the role of Chairman of the Board after stepping down as CEO in 2011.
  • โ€ขMarket analysts highlight that Ternus's deep technical background in hardware engineering signals a potential shift in Apple's strategic focus toward deeper hardware-software integration and proprietary silicon development.

โณ Timeline

2011-08
Tim Cook appointed as CEO of Apple following Steve Jobs' resignation.
2021-01
John Ternus promoted to Senior Vice President of Hardware Engineering.
2026-04
Apple announces leadership transition with John Ternus as incoming CEO and Tim Cook as Executive Chairman.
